Webbtreatment option is suitable, and treatment with carbamazepine is continued, monotherapy and the lowest effective dose of carbamazepine should be used and monitoring of plasma levels is recommended. The plasma concentration could be maintained in the lower side of the therapeutic range 4 to 12 micrograms/mL provided seizure control is maintained. WebbSince neurologic activity and toxicity are directly related to the free fraction, determination of free carbamazepine levels may be useful in adjusting dosage for uremic patients. The therapeutic range for free carbamazepine is 0.5 - 4.0 ug/mL. Levels >4.0 ug/mL may be associated with toxicity, even though total carbamazepine levels are <12 ug/mL.

Webb2 jan. 2024 · The dose ranges, dosage forms, plasma levels and percentage of plasma levels above putative therapeutic threshold for each indication are shown in Table 2. The putative threshold for carbamazepine was taken to be > 7 mg/l for use as a mood stabiliser and >4 mg/l for the treatment of epilepsy. WebbFor carbamazepine Therapeutic drug monitoring Plasma concentration for optimum response 4–12 mg/litre (20–50 micromol/litre) measured after 1–2 weeks.
